    Fast and accurate. One year later and still my favorite keyboard! Personal taste/other keyboards comparison. I love low profile keyboards style laptops. The keys being too low, they are no mechanical keyboards for such low profile keys, so mid-height mechanical keyboards are a go-to for me. I tried the Razer Ornata Expert Mecha-Membrane, which is a pretty good keyboard, but looking at it now, the keys do feel harder to press and less natural compared to this MSI keyboard. I also tried the Corsair K70 MK.2, but as much as I reaaaally tried to love it since it was a gift, I had to return it after several weeks of trying. The K70 had no accuracy, the sensitivity of the keyboard was so high that it would type characters that I didnt mean/really pressed and would trigger num pad keys several times instead of one, or simply just ignore a key press. Pros: Fast, while staying accurate. Solid and nice quality. Good looking metal finish being the keys. Cons: Noisy (mechanical keyboard noise, wished they had a silent version). No direct control volume (need to press a combo of keys to change the volume) Minor cons for a fantastic keyboard. It felt right like home the first time I tried it and it still does today!

    I bought this keyboard to replace a Redragon keyboard that was dropping inputs. Ive had it for a year now, and Im still in love with it. Its held up extremely well and sounds incredible. The Khail white switches are a dream if you like clicky switches, especially for low profile. Just be aware that its VERY loud and clicky, keep it out of shared spaces and keep your Discord noise canceling on. But if youre looking at this, you probably know that already. I got this at what I guess was an introductory price, its double or triple what I paid for it now. That said Id still say $100 is a good value for such a durable, reliable, great sounding full-size LP keyboard. Cant recommend enough if this is your jam.

    So far this is a great keyboard with zero issues. The low profile makes it easy to type on. Very well made. Has several LED color combos. Has a lite clicking noise when typing not to annoying. Less noisy that some other mechanical keyboards. Easy to set different light patterns and colors. Just hold down the Dragon key and press the INS key to change the light patterns. Also while holding down the Dragon key use your arrow keys to change brightness and colors. Very nice brushed aluminium. MSI has stepped up their game and you will not be disappointed in the quality of this keyboard. The only con is no wrist rest.
